This Marine spent 21 years serving our Nation, fought in Vietnam both as enlisted infantry and officer. He and his men of A company 1st BN, 1st Marines survived a massive NVA assault near Da Nang in 1965, earning him a Bronze Star with V and Purple Heart. He recalled: "They came right through us! When I ran out of my 45 ammo, we just grabbed their weapons and began using those. We didn't have fully automatic rifles of our own, all of those where back in the rear. By the end of the day, we killed over 250 of them with us only losing 14. My Marines did magnificent."
